ANNOUNCEMENT Dear Colleagues, this is the Second Announcement of the Seventh AGILE Workshop THE BRIGHT GAMMA-RAY SKY to be held in Frascati, ASDC-ESRIN Conference Hall - ESA/ESRIN, Frascati 29 September - 1 October, 2009 The Workshop is aimed at providing an overview of the most relevant recent discoveries in gamma-ray astrophysics, with particular emphasis on the multifrequency (radio, optical, X-ray, gamma-ray and TeV) observations of cosmic sources. We will also focus on how to strengthen the multifrequency response to alerts originating from the gamma-ray experiments. A series of talks will cover the following topics: * High energy properties and modelling of AGNs with emphasis on the brightest gamma-ray blazars and multifrequency campaigns. * Our Galaxy: high-resolution gamma-ray observations and diffuse emission. * Pulsars, pulsar wind nebulae and Supernovae Remnants. * Galactic jet sources and black holes. * Colliding Wind Binaries. * Gamma-Ray properties of GRBs. * Terrestrial Gamma-Ray Flashes. A special session will be devoted to the discussion of current and future multifrequency programs of high-energy sources.
